物流信息系统设计连锁餐饮企业.docx

上传人:b****5 文档编号:6912711 上传时间:2023-01-12 格式:DOCX 页数:20 大小:477.74KB
下载 相关 举报
物流信息系统设计连锁餐饮企业.docx_第1页
第1页 / 共20页
物流信息系统设计连锁餐饮企业.docx_第2页
第2页 / 共20页
物流信息系统设计连锁餐饮企业.docx_第3页
第3页 / 共20页
物流信息系统设计连锁餐饮企业.docx_第4页
第4页 / 共20页
物流信息系统设计连锁餐饮企业.docx_第5页
第5页 / 共20页
点击查看更多>>
下载资源
资源描述

物流信息系统设计连锁餐饮企业.docx

《物流信息系统设计连锁餐饮企业.docx》由会员分享,可在线阅读,更多相关《物流信息系统设计连锁餐饮企业.docx(20页珍藏版)》请在冰豆网上搜索。

物流信息系统设计连锁餐饮企业.docx

物流信息系统设计连锁餐饮企业

连锁餐饮企业

物流信息管理系统

 

 

1 系统需求分析

本公司是一家连锁餐饮企业。

从事餐饮快餐的生产,配送业务。

本公司采取连锁加盟模式,设有采购中心,加工中心(生产半成品),各门店,网络和呼叫中心,各门店负责将半成品加工为最终产品,并完成向客户的配送。

公司加工中心向各门店的配送采取高级拉式库存管理。

根据各门店的历史数据预测并分配各门店半成品的配送额。

各门店向客户的配送则根据客户的临时需求迅速响应,在较短时间内完成从备货到配送的所有流程。

为了满足客户的需求,适应其消费习惯,本公司将提供给消费者三种订餐方式供其选择,电话订餐,网络订餐和门店订餐自取。

 在这个过程中,需满足一下需求:

准确:

按照客户的需求,将指定商品在限定的时间内送到指定地点

查询:

从下订单开始客户均可通过物流信息系统实时查询订单履行的进度。

快速:

对系统处理要求比较迅速。

集成化管理:

通过物流信息系统,可以将本公司业务的完整供应链集成管理。

高效:

通过信息系统管理,有效减少了公司各环节所需的人员成本,提高了运营效率,提高了公司的管理水平。

2组织结构和功能分析

公司主要的组织结构如下图所示:

公司的各部门职责如下:

总经理:

统筹公司总体业务,监督各部门完成本部门工作任务。

协调各部门间关系。

采购部:

负责公司的总体采购工作,包括固定用品和日产消耗品以满足加工中心的生产需要。

加工中心:

负责生产本公所提供食品的半成品。

信息部:

负责本公司物流管理系统的开发,维护,升级等工作。

客服部:

负责响应客户需求,其工作包括呼叫中心业务。

负责对客户的信息进行管理和维护,了解客户的需求。

财务部:

负责公司的财务工作。

总经理助理:

统筹管理公司的各下属门店。

各门店:

下设厨房,前台,配送员,接收系统发送的客户订单,完成将预先准备好的半成品加工成成品,并送到客户指定地点的业务流程。

同时也提供客户在前台现场订餐,自己带走的服务。

本公司的物流信息的各模块均有对应的公司部门,完成其功能。

各门店---门店管理系统、订单录入系统

客服部----用户管理系统、订单录入系统

加工中心---生产管理系统

采购部---采购管理系统

财务部---工资管理系统

3.主要业务流程分析

本餐饮企业的主要业务接收客户订餐要求订单,并进行处理,最后由送餐员送餐到客户手中。

其中,物流信息系统的主要功能为订单处理,下面针对订单处理的流程,结合流程图,给出具体介绍。

客户产生订餐需求,通过电话或网络联系本餐饮企业,给出订餐信息,由工作人员记录相关订餐信息,并确定订餐者是否是已注册的老用户。

若是老用户,则操作人员直接进入用户账户,进行具体订单录入;否则,需操作人员或订餐者本人,进行新用户注册,创建一个用户账户之后,再登录录入具体订单信息。

订单信息录入后,订单生成。

系统根据各门店的地址和订餐客户的具体位置,自动将订单就近分发给各个门店。

各门店接到客户订单,按订单要求完成配餐,同时,向系统反馈信息。

 门店按照订单进行配餐,需要一定时间。

完成配餐后,根据订单进行检查,若检查无误,交予送餐员,安排具体送货;若检查有误,需再次配餐,再次检查,直至核查无误。

送餐员接到送餐任务,首先确认送餐信息,如客户要求的餐品、时间、地点等。

送达客户后,客户确认收到餐品后,送餐员及时反馈给系统,订单履行即完成。

4.相应业务流程的数据和数据流程分析

4.1顶层数据流图:

数据中心接收客户需求,企业从数据中心获取客户订单信息。

企业根据订单信息对客户履行订单需求,客户需求满足后,给数据中心予信息反馈。

4.2第一层数据流图:

以数据中心为中心焦点,在日常的实时订单生成和履行过程中,数据中心频繁与用户管理系统、订单管理系统和各门店管理系统进行数据交换。

信息的流向均是双向的。

由用户发出订单需求给数据中心;数据中心将订单信息发送到订单管理系统,生成订单;数据中心将订单任务分配给各门店系统。

与此同时,各系统将信息及时反馈给数据中心,进行确认和存储。

数据中心还控制着生产管理、采购管理和工资管理等操作,为这些操作提供及时和准确的信息。

4.3第二层数据流图:

4.3.1订单管理系统:

客户将以两种形式进行外卖订餐——电话和网络。

通过电话接线员或客户自己,将相关信息录入,并登录客户的个人账户,进行历史数据记录。

在门店内直接点餐的客户,由门店点餐员进入公共账户,进行数据记录。

订单信息和数据记录完毕,生成订单。

系统订单内容,包括用户基本信息、个人饮食偏好、付款方式和账户余额等。

这些信息的生成和记录,不仅完善了订单数据,更为客户提供了信息依据,方便其以后点餐。

完善的订单信息传输到门店管理系统,并生成最终的订单,供店员配餐和送餐员送餐员送餐等。

门店管理系统将每日营业信息及时与数据中心进行交换。

4.3.2用户管理系统:

对于用户管理系统,订餐客户分为两种,新用户和老用户。

新用户通过创建新的个人账户,并录入个人基本信息,登录个人账户。

老用户则直接登录个人账户。

进入账户,进行订餐需求的录入,生成订单。

同时,销售信息和用户消费的信息将传送至数据中心,一方面作为历史数据存储起来,另一方面及时与新订单进行数据交换。

生成的订单传送至各门店管理系统,进行具体任务分配。

4.3.3门店管理系统:

完整的订单信息传送到门店管理系统,由后台打印机生成具体送货单和餐品需求单,厨房根据餐品需求单进行配餐后,将餐品和送货单交予送餐员,送餐员根据具体送餐信息,向客户送餐,并及时反馈餐品在途的相关信息和情况。

当客户接到送餐员送达的餐品后,对服务进行确定,信息反馈给门店管理系统。

与此同时,门店管理系统将实时反馈给用户管理系统和数据中心,完成数据交换和更新。

5基于uc矩阵求解,进行子系统划分

 Uc矩阵如图所示

 

用户基本信息

登陆记录

订单需求

用户其他信息

最终订单需求

配送线路

门店销售记录

送餐员信息

门店编号

实时反馈信息

订单完成信息

用户订餐信息接收

 

c

 

 

 

 

 

 

用户账户登录

 

c

 

 

 

 

消费查询

 

 

 

 

 

生成订单

c

u

c

u

 

 

 

 

 

订餐信息核对

u

 

u

u

c

 

任务分配

 

 

 

u

 

 

c

 

 

门店备货

 

 

c

 

 

 

送餐员调度

 

 

c

 

线路规划

 

 

c

 

 

送餐

 

 

u

 

u

 

c

订单完成

 

 

c

信息备份

 

 

 

u

经过调整优化后,uc矩阵如下图所示:

整个系统划分为:

订单管理系统,用户管理系统,门店管理系统。

还有采购管理系统,财务管理系统,生产管理系统没有列出。

前三个系统划分如图所示。

 

订单需求

登陆记录

用户基本信息

用户其他信息

最终订单需求

门店编号

门店销售记录

送餐员信息

配送线路

实时反馈信息

订单完成信息

用户订餐信息接收

c

 

 

 

 

 

 

 

用户账户登录

 

c

 

 

 

 

 

 

 

消费查询

 

u

u

 

 

生成订单

 

c

u

 

 

 

订餐信息核对

 

u

c

 

 

 

任务分配

 

 

 

c

 

 

 

 

门店备货

u

 

 

 

 

 

 

送餐员调度

 

 

 

 

线路规划

 

 

 

c

 

送餐

 

 

 

u

c

订单完成

 

 

 

c

信息备份

 

 

 

 

 

6代码设计

餐饮企业的配送系统是一个相当复杂的系统,电话定餐和网络订餐的客户来自于南京的各个区位,它们通过登陆总部的用户管理中心完成订餐过程,而各个门店也分布在不同的区位,客户与,门店的分散性增加了配送的难度。

代码设计的作用主要是便于鉴别、分类、排序和索引。

6.1 代码设计的前期工作

对于餐饮的配送,包括订单的生成和履行,从餐饮的物流信息考虑,订单的流动流程如下图所示。

图6.1订单的流动流程图

从图中可以看出,在订单流动中需要以下几个方面的内容:

1客户的识别信息

2门店的识别信息

3 送餐员的识别信息

下面就这三个方面如何编码具体阐述

6.1.1客户信息识别

由于客户之间存在差异性,比如说,客户的地址不同,客户的联系方式不同等等。

这就给编码带来了不必要的麻烦。

为了在订单中能够反映出客户的信息,方便编码反映出客户的不同,我们将客户编号(由地址的汉字首字母和联系电话号码组成)进行转化为物流过程中所需要的简单编号。

考虑到客户的数目,分配13位,前两位数字表示区位,后11位为用户的联系方式(固定电话在首位用0补充),标志不同区域的不同的客户。

    表1 客户编号和简略代码对应关系

客户

客户编号

简略代码

客户1

XW52081256

0100052081256

客户2

YH1391452658

 0913914526581

6.1.2门店的识别信息

结合该餐饮企业的现状,结合其规模大小,大约有十几家门店,分配两位数字进行编码。

   表2门店编号和简略代号对应关系

门店名称

 门店编号

简略代码

门店1

 XW某某餐饮

  08

  门店2

JN某某餐饮

03

……

……

 ……

6.1.3 送餐员的识别信息

各个门店送餐员的数量较多,分散大,考虑到这些,分配三位数字进行编码。

 送餐员名称

送餐员编号

简略代码

送餐员1

 XW021

 021

送餐员2

QX011

011

6.2代码设计

通过上述的分析过程,我们可把订单代码设计为十九位组合码,最后一位为校检码。

即XXXXXXXXXXXXXYYZZZN, XXXXXXXXXXXXX为客户代码,YY为门店代码,ZZZ为送餐员代码,N为校验位。

代码构成:

1

2

3

4

5

7

9

10

11

12

13

14

15

16

17

18

19

   A

B

C

N

A:

客户代码

B:

门店代码

C:

送餐员代码

6.3代码应用图

 

7基于E-R模型的关系型数据库设计

数据库是信息系统的核心组成部分。

数据库设计在信息系统的开发中占有重要的地位,数据库质量的好坏直接影响信息系统的运行效率及用户对数据库使用的满意度。

数据库设计主要分为两部分:

概念模型的设计和数据模型的设计。

7.1概念模型的设计

数据库概念模型设计的任务是产生和反映企业组织信息需求的数据库概念结构,即概念模型。

E-R图是概念模型设计有力的工具,其比较容易实现的,直观易懂,能够比较准确地反映现实世界的信息联系,从概念上反映一个数据库的信息组织情况。

这里我们以客户订单的生成至履行为例画E-R图进行实体之间联系。

图中的每个实体都有各自的属性,且不是孤立存在的,它们通过联系与其他实体联系构成整个业务流程的整体。

例如,订单中包含了商品的种类、数量、单价以及总价,还有客户的地址等,同时这些属性还可以在别的实体中发现,比如在客户资料中有客户的地址与区位。

通过E-R模型的设计,我们可以明确各实体间的联系及其各自的属性与数据,为接下来的数据库设计打下了基础。

具体的E-R图如图7.1

 

7.2数据模型的设计

.数据模型的设计的主要任务就是将概念模型设计中的E-R图转换为DBMS支持的数据结构模型,即把E-R图中每个实体和联系都转换为一个关系表并对其进行规范化。

在转换过程中应注意,要保证每个实体的属性满足第三范式的要求,将实体的属性用字段名称来表示,确定其数据类型,定义每个实体的主键和外键,最后通过实体之间的联系将所有的数据设计为一个整体。

具体的数据模型的设计如下:

   

A客户资料

主键/外键

字段名称

数据类型

字段宽度

 

主键

客户姓名

character

50

客户联系

numberic

20

客户地址

character

50

客户区位

character

50

客户编号

numberic

20

 

B、用户管理中心

主键/外键

字段名称

数据类型

字段宽度

主键

部门名称

character

50

 

C1、客户个人账户

主键/外键

字段名称

数据类型

字段宽度

主键

客户消费记录

character

50

账户余额

numberic

20

客户饮食偏好

character

50

客户编号

numberic

50

C2订单

主键/外键

字段名称

数据类型

字段宽度

主键

商品种类

character

50

商品单价

numberic

20

商品总金额

numberic

20

客户地址

character

50

商品数量

numberic

20

 

门店管理中心

主键/外键

字段名称

数据类型

字段宽度

主键

门店地址

character

50

门店编号

numberic

20

订单

主键/外键

字段名称

数据类型

字段宽度

主键

客户地址

Character

50

商品总金额

Numberic

20

发送时间

Numberic

20

送餐员

主键/外键

字段名称

数据类型

字段宽度

主键

工件经验

Numberic

20

健康状况

Character

50

身份证号码

Numberic

18

编号

Numberic

20

已分配到的订单数

Numberic

20

性别、年龄

Character

50

客户

主键/外键

字段名称

数据类型

字段宽度

主键

地址

Character

50

商品种类

Character

50

送达时间

Numberic

20

商品数量

Numberic

20

商品总金额

Numberic

20

 

8.系统软硬件平台设计

8.1硬件设计

客户通过网络、电话,或是在门店直接点餐的方式,将订单信息经网络系统传输给数据中心。

各门店使用门店终端将订单信息传送给系统;电话接线员登录系统,将信息录入;网络点餐的客户,直接登录网上用户系统,将信息提交给系统。

数据中心将信息汇总,生成订单。

在各门店生成条形码标签与指定产品绑定,送餐员用条形码扫描仪确认产品,在送餐途中配置GPS定位装置,以实时发送产品在途情况。

通信设备:

内部网和广域网相结合;

网络互连设备:

中继器,网桥,路由器,网关、交换机和集线器等;

识别系统:

条形码,条形码扫描仪;

跟踪和导航系统:

GPS定位导航。

8.2软件设计

数据库管理系统:

SQLSever;

财务管理软件、税务管理软件;

Office2007

9结束语

从总体上看,我们初步设计的物流信息系统已经具备了完成信息传输和数据处理、存储的功能,将各物流环节紧密联系起来。

在功能划分方面,按照“高内聚、低耦合”原则,将信息系统的各部分功能明确化,各个模块相互独立。

一个好的信息系统,应该是分工明确且具有一定的原则性的。

按照规定的流程和步骤进行操作,能为企业节省一定的物流成本和人力资源。

基于此,我们对餐饮公司及其门店进行系统的设计,主要包括组织结构功能设计、数据及数据流设计、基于E-R模型的数据库设计,代码设计和软硬件平台的设计等等。

从这些设计出发,对当前餐饮企业的整体分析,找出现存的问题以便于改进。

再精美的设计,如果只是停留在文档中,也无异于“纸上谈兵”。

因此,我们设计的物流信息系统,在实际的企业中是否真正可行,还有待印证。

在设计阶段,我们尽量考虑到企业实际运作和经营过程中,信息系统所要解决的问题,并根据问题的提出,设计具体功能。

在后期工作中,我们将进行可行性的分析,并结合实际运用中暴露出系统的漏洞或者错误,针对性的合理设计,进行修改或重新设计,不断改进该餐饮企业的物流信息系统,为整个餐饮业的发展打下坚实的基础,增强企业的核心竞争力和综合实力。

展开阅读全文
相关资源
猜你喜欢
相关搜索
资源标签

当前位置:首页 > 小学教育 > 其它课程

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1